Subject: Welcome to on-call — fleet fuel-usage report basics

Hi, and welcome to the Haulmetric rotation. The weekly fleet fuel-usage report is the thing support asks about most. It aggregates telematics pulls overnight, so if a depot's data looks empty, the usual cause is a delayed ingest rather than missing sensors — wait for the 06:00 backfill before escalating. If totals look wrong, compare against the raw odometer feed first. Common questions, known data quirks, and the full troubleshooting checklist are collected on this internal page:

wiki page, kahog-hahig: https://vault.zemvargrid.internal/display/deploy/repo/settings/merge_requests/job/settings/6f3b933774dbc5320a4daa18

**Q: How does Splitgate decide which variant my plugin's users see?**

Assignment is deterministic: Splitgate hashes the user key with the experiment salt, so the same user always lands in the same bucket across sessions and plugins. You never assign variants yourself — always call the assignment endpoint. The hashing spec and bucket math are documented in full on this page.

runbook for tajop-bajog: https://jira.qorvelsys.internal/projects/display/projects/browse/580f

**Action item (PM-214, Coldvault archival):** Automate archiving of cold storage buckets older than the retention cutoff. Manual sweeps missed two regions last quarter and blew the storage budget. Owner: infra rotation. Sweep cadence, batch size, and age thresholds must be config-driven, not hardcoded, so on-call can tune under load. Dry-run mode required before first prod run. Proposed defaults for review at sync are below.

limits module of fahog-kahop:
CAPS = {
    "fraeth": 189,
    "drumir": 842,
}

Q3 Planning Note — Second-Source Supplier Search

Team, quick heads-up for the quarter: we're actively scouting a second source for the valve assemblies currently coming only from Brantlow Metals. Single-sourcing bit us twice last year, so Procurement is vetting two candidates near Dorvik. Expect sample parts at your branches by mid-quarter. Keep this low-key with vendors for now. The strategic rationale is summarized below.

board note of kadug-tawig: Only 5 of the 100 pilot accounts renewed Oliath, so a churn review is set for April 15.